Attracting skilled and experienced professionals to an organization and retaining them are what employee benefit management services are all about. The greater the benefits package of a company, the more buying power the company has in the job market. But not all companies would be able to offer attractive benefits on their own. Larger companies and businesses undoubtedly have an edge over small businesses as they’re able to offer better and more comprehensive benefit packages.
The ideal means by which small and medium-sized businesses can exert their influence on qualified professionals looking for their dream job is to tie up with a PEO (Professional Employer Organization). A PEO gives a company access to a wide range of employee benefit plans, in many cases the best available in the market. These benefits are what would attract the workforce that could make the difference at the workplace. With the expert assistance of a Professional Employer Organization (PEO), the benefits are administered efficiently with employers not having to worry about the costs and compliance issues, focusing instead on their business operations.
Employee benefit management services of PEOs generally include:
- Employee health benefits & insurance plans
- Retirement benefits and planning
- Dental and vision care
- Long term and short term disability insurance
- Cancer, accident, hospital and other plans
- Education saving plans
- Adoption assistance
- Cafeteria plan
- Flexible spending accounts
- Individual coverage
- Employee voluntary benefits programs
- Prescription drug plans
Employee benefit management services are part of the comprehensive PEO (Professional Employer Organization) package that covers all aspects of HR management.
